// BULK_EDIT_MAX_ROWS caps how many rows the Vanterro admin
// table will mutate in a single bulk-edit request. Raising it
// past 500 caused lock contention in the Harlow release and
// stalled the moderation queue. Release manager: do not bump
// this without a load test sign-off. The value was last
// validated against the build identified just below.

pipeline stamp: htk4_66df

This page tracks limits for the Coppergate broker upgrade discussed at eng sync. The new version changes default queue depth and per-tenant connection caps, so anything tuned against the old defaults needs review before cutover. Staging already runs the new build; production follows next sprint. The proposed limits we intend to carry forward are listed below.

tuning table, kawep-tawif:
CAPS = {
    "olidor": 80,
    "belion": 7,
    "quenys": 225,
    "druox": 839,
    "fraath": 482,
}

**Checklist item 7 — cron drift sign-off**

Quick one before we cut the release: rerun the drift probe on the Marrow staging box and make sure the scheduler lands within 5 seconds of wall clock for three consecutive runs. If it's clean, tick this box and record the token that appears on the next line.

build token for tawif-bahip: htk31_68bba16e1afabfef4ecc69408c06f16

Runbook: account recovery for Keyturn, our secrets-rotation utility. New folks: if a rotation job fails mid-run, the operator account may auto-lock to prevent partial writes. First, confirm the job state is "halted" in the Keyturn dashboard, then request a recovery session from the on-call lead. The recovery flow prompts for the team passphrase before re-enabling rotation; never paste it into chat. For the current cycle, the passphrase is:

vault phrase of fajef-yaduf = zorox-gorael-oliael-sorax-ulador-sorius

**Prototype Workshop — Building Access**

The Kestrel Prototype Workshop (Unit 4, Branfield Yard) is restricted. Entry via the east roller door only; pedestrian door is alarmed out of hours. Facilities desk issues day passes to approved engineers on the Lorna-approved list. Hot-work permits required for any soldering or grinding. Escort all visitors; no photography. Log every entry in the workshop ledger. Report faults to the facilities desk before 16:00. The current door-pass code is as follows.

badge for hahog-kajop: bdg-OOCJJ-0